Ulissi gets 11th place in Quebec

In the Quebec Grand Prix, the first of two Canadian World Tour races this weekend, UAE Team Emirates rider Diego Ulissi came in 11th place after a massive sprint.

 

“We raced well, paying close attention to how the race was going” says Diego “But in the final there were too many powerful people jostling in the sprint and I couldn’t do any better than that. However, I feel good and on Sunday the Montreal Grand Prix will be even harder”.

 

The race covered 16 laps of 12.6 km each and featured a total elevation of 2976 metres. World Champion Peter Sagan won the race, coming in ahead of Belgian Greg Van Avermaet and Australian Michael Matthews.
